Library facilities and special facilities of Salve Regina University

This college provides a library, and is member of a library consortia. Provides 139,441 books including government documents.The current number of serial subscriptions is: 1,221. Has 44,553 microforms, audio visuals and 27,560 eBooks. Has other facilities: The Library is also a partial United States Government Documents Depository Libary and makes its resources available to the Newport community at large. The Library is a member of the Consortium of RI Academic Research Libraries(CRIARL), a member of the Higher Education Library Information Network(HELIN), and the Rhode Island Interrelated Library Network (RHILINET). Seating for over 450 people. and relating to museums or other special academic buildings on the Campus offers: The Pell Center was established at Salve Regina University in Newport, Rhode Island, by an Act of the United States Congress on September 28, 1996, to honor Senator Claiborne Pell. The Pell Center promotes the primary objectives of Senator Pell's decades of public service: enhancing international dialogue to achieve a more peaceful world and preparing individuals for an informed and active role in local, national, and world affairs..

Details about the Campus and College Housing for Salve Regina University

The quantity of undergrads that stay at college-owned houses is 59%. The quantity of students staying on campus during the weekends is 67%.

The campus does offer housing. And the percentage of students living in institute-owned housing is 59%. Housing is available for all unmarried students. The Institute does provide help if housing can not be provided. The types of provided housings are coed dorms (78%), women's dorms (11%), men's dorms (0%), apartment for single students (10%), special housing for disabled students (0%), other housing options (1%). The institute-owned percentage of housings units is 15% singles, 35% double rooms, 40% triples, 10% apartments, 0% others.

The campus has 23 buildings The percent of housing units where is installed a sprinkler device is 65%. Among buildings, 100% have fire security devices. In total 100% are setup with fast internet access. The total campus area is 75 acres.
